diff --git a/configure.ac b/configure.ac index 9acab68f8..d0b659b56 100644 --- a/configure.ac +++ b/configure.ac @@ -31,12 +31,14 @@ term_bold="" term_red="" term_green="" term_restore="" -AS_CASE(["$TERM"], - [xterm*|vt220*], [ - term_bold="$(printf "\e@<:@1m")" - term_red="$(printf "\e@<:@22;31m")" - term_green="$(printf "\e@<:@22;32m")" - term_restore="$(printf "\e@<:@0m")" +AS_IF([test -t 1], [ + AS_CASE(["$TERM"], + [xterm*|vt220*], [ + term_bold="$(printf "\e@<:@1m")" + term_red="$(printf "\e@<:@22;31m")" + term_green="$(printf "\e@<:@22;32m")" + term_restore="$(printf "\e@<:@0m")" + ]) ]) m4_define([HEADING], [AS_ECHO